Aquatic School

Image
Aquatic School is a leadership program teaching Scouts and Venturers to be strong leaders, instructors of aquatics skills, and planners of unit aquatics activities. It is much more than simply a “lifeguard school” — rather, it’s a leadership and skills development program that gives your Scouts or Venturers the skills needed to make them better instructors and better leaders. Aquatic School graduates are taught the fundamentals of Safe Swim Defense and Safety Afloat, the principles of teaching a non-swimmer, planning skills for Unit swims and float plans, as well as aquatic first aid and emergency procedures. Graduates also learn and hone public speaking and presentation skills, and 16 Scouting knots.  Established in 1954 with The Good Ships Blue Star and Barracuda, Aquatic School is the Longhorn Council’s oldest week-long leadership program for   All   Scouts ages 13-17 .  We want your Scout to become part of this great tradition! NYLT

Image
For Scouts interested in being an Senior Patrol Leader (SPL) or Assistant Senior Patrol Leader (ASPL) in the future, scouts can now register for the summer NYLT Course, the Spring Course has sold out. https://scoutingevent.com/662-NYLT_2023 NYLT 226-SR2   Course – 6 Day Course, Monday - Saturday Fee: $200  July 10 - 15 Location: Sid Richardson Note that your Scout must apply to attend but prior to application, they need to personally speak with Mr. Buell, Scoutmaster because the unit leader signature required is the Scoutmaster’s. Participant Requirements: If you are attending as a Scouts BSA youth, you must: Be a registered member of a Scout Troop for a period of 6 months prior to the start of the course Have earned your 1st Class Rank by the start of the course. Be 13 years of age by the first day of the course and have not yet reached your 18th birthday by the last day of the course.
